How can Trekking Poles be a great helper in conquering alpine snow?

When walking on snow and ice, the ground conditions are often slippery and unstable. Trekking Poles can greatly increase the support area of ​​hikers, help maintain body balance, and reduce the risk of slips and falls. Especially when walking on steep slopes or glaciers, the stability of the poles is particularly important.
When climbing alpine snow, the weight of the body is all on the feet, which can easily cause fatigue and injury over a long period of time. Using Trekking Poles can effectively disperse the weight to the arms, reduce the burden on the legs and knees, help climbers climb more easily, and reduce the risk of injury.
In the snow, especially deep snow or soft snow, every step requires extra force to push forward. The tip of the Trekking Poles can be deeply inserted into the snow, providing climbers with additional propulsion. At the same time, the poles can also be used as a braking tool to increase safety when it is necessary to slow down or control the descent.
Alpine snow is often full of natural obstacles such as rocks, cracks, and ice cracks. Using Trekking Poles can help climbers to cross these obstacles more stably, especially when they need to maintain their balance or find a foothold, the support of the walking pole is particularly critical.
